Phonetics For Better Pronunciation

People never judge you by what you don't say. They judge you by what you say, and if you can do this well, it will influence people to have confidence in you. Therefore, form the habit of pronouncing each word correctly, and to speak with care and dignity. Polish your articulation and pronunciation skills in this workshop..


Content

  • The International Phonetic Alphabet
  • The consonants
  • The vowels
  • Monophthongs
  • Long vowels
  • Diphthongs
  • Voiced and Voiceless Phonemes
  • Stressed Markers
  • Singlish and Standard English
  • Mispronounced Words
